A crack at the bottom of a cistern can empty it in 3 hours. A fill tap that fills water at the rate of 10 litres/min is turned on when the cistern is full and now it takes 6 hours for the tank to empty. What is the capacity of the tank?

      Correct Answer: 3600 Ltrs.

      Let A hours be the time taken by the fill pipe to fill the tank and 8 hours be the time taken for the leak at the bottom of the tank to drain the tank.

      Then, 1/A−1/B=−1/6.

      We know that 1/B=1/3 (given)

      Or 1/A−1/3=−1/6 or 1/A=1/6

      Or A = 6 hrs or 360 min.

      Capacity of the tank = 10 ltr/min x 360 min = 3600 Itrs.
